Robin and the 7 Hoods
Robin and the 7 Hoods is a 1964 musical crime comedy film that reimagines the Robin Hood legend in a Prohibition-era Chicago setting, starring members of the Rat Pack including Frank Sinatra, Dean Martin, and Sammy Davis Jr.
